Instructions

  1. Whisk together all specified ingredients for the self-rising cornmeal mix until thoroughly blended; store in a sealed container.

  2. Preheat the oven to 425 F (220 C).

  3. Grease a 10-inch iron skillet, an 8-inch square baking pan, a corn stick pan, or a muffin pan; heat iron pans in the preheated oven.

  4. In one bowl, whisk the prepared cornmeal mix with optional sugar and optional baking soda (if using buttermilk).

  5. In another bowl, whisk milk or buttermilk with the egg, then stir in the vegetable oil, melted shortening, or melted butter.

  6. Stir the liquid mixture into the dry ingredients until just blended.

  7. Pour the batter into the appropriate prepared pan.

  8. Bake cornbread for 20-25 minutes, corn sticks for 12-15 minutes, or muffins for 18-20 minutes, until firm and lightly browned.
